How to Make Cannabis Jam

Ingredients:
- 4 cups fresh or frozen fruit.
- 2 cups sugar (adjust to taste).
- 2 tbsp lemon juice.
- 1 packet pectin (optional).
- 1-2 tsps cannabis oil, tincture, or infused sugar.
Tools:
- Saucepan.
- Sterilized jars with lids.
- Candy thermometer.
- Wooden spoon or silicone spatula.
- Small plate.
Instructions:
1. Get your fruit ready: First, wash and chop your fruit into smallish bits. If you’re using fruits with tough skins, like peaches, consider blanching them for a bit and then peeling them. This makes the jam smoother.
2. Mix it all up: Put the fruit, sugar, and lemon juice in a big pot. Stir it all together gently so everything mixes well.
3. Cook the jam base: Heat the pot over medium heat, stirring now and then. Cook until the fruit gets soft and starts to release its juices. This usually takes about 10 minutes. For smoother jam, mash the fruit with a spoon. If you like it chunky, leave it as is.
4. Add pectin (optional): If you want thicker jam, sprinkle in some pectin and stir it really well to avoid clumps. Let it simmer for another 5-10 minutes to thicken the jam.
5. Add your cannabis: Once the jam is cooked, take it off the heat and let it cool down a bit. Stir in your cannabis infusion (could be oil, tincture, or infused sugar) and make sure it’s mixed in evenly.

6. Test and jar: To check if the jam is thick enough, do the “plate test.” Put a small spoonful of jam on a cold plate. If it wrinkles when you push it with your finger, it’s ready. Finally, pour the jam into clean jars, leaving a little space at the top, and seal them tightly.

Tips For Better Cannabis-Infused Jam
Making cannabis jam is not super hard, but there’s a few things to keep in mind to make it really good, so make sure to pay attention here:
- Ripe Pickin’s: Use fruit that’s at its peak for the best taste and natural sugar.
- Keep it Cool: Don’t cook your cannabis too hot, or you’ll lose its punch.
- Flavor Boost: A touch of salt or vanilla can really make the flavors sing.
- Thick and Steady: Use pectin or cook longer to get that perfect jammy texture.
- Start Small: Make a small batch first to get the strength right before going all out.
- Cleanliness Counts: Sterilize everything to keep your jam safe and yummy for longer.
